A trusted employee who fleeced her company out of £370,000 has avoided jail because she's pregnant. Danielle Longstaffe said she defrauded the firm out of enormous sums because she was being chased by loan sharks.
A court heard she transferred £218,000 to herself and others and also hired vehicles using the company's supplier, ChronicleLive reports.
A judge said he had to have regard to Longstaffe's unborn child while sentencing her and she avoided the prospect of having to give birth in prison when she got a suspended sentence.
She worked for Kaefer Ltd, in Jarrow, in Tyne and Wear as a transport administrator and had been employed there since 2012. A boss at the company identified that between £80,000 and £90,000 had gone missing between April and May 2022 and Longstaffe came under suspicion.
